1 hour ago, Porfuera said:

 

If I understand your question correctly then the answer is that setting the decoders to the same DCC address doesn't work with Bluetooth because Bluetooth uses the HM7000-xxxx address, which is unique to each decoder and can't be changed - see @RAF96's post here.

 

 

And this post suggests that consists are not currently available in the Bluetooth app but will be added later.

 

Apologies if I've misunderstood, especially as I've not used the app yet because I'm waiting for the Android version.

Correct

 

CV1.               Short address

CV17/CV18.  Long address

CV19.            Consist address

 

all have no function when using the Bluetooth control from the App. Hence you cannot use them to control the decoders or consists, I.e control more than one decoder.

 

You can use the App to set these values however. You would then need to switch the HM7000 decoder to DCC operation and use a standard DCC system/cab’s to control the decoders. This of course means that you would need to have DCC signals on the track, I.e you could not use a DC controller or simple PSU to power the track

1 hour ago, nick_young said:

shouldn't there be significant benefits in reliability, since the DCC signal is no longer dependent on the vagaries of the track connectivity?

 

If so this would overcome my main objections to DCC which are the need to attach droppers to every piece of rail

 

I wait to stand corrected!

 

Not a correction,  just a different point of view from me...

 

The track connectivity is required to supply power to the chip and if the power is cut for any reason then the chip will shut down regardless of where the signal is coming from. Obviously there is the stayalive/powerpack option but it is not always possible to fit these into smaller locos, especially in the smaller scales.

 

Either way, isn't it good practice on either DC or DCC to fit plenty of droppers to ensure continuity of power and to wire points rather than depending on (for example) switch blade contact and rail joiner continuity? Although many people find these reliable enough for DC.

 

Finally, for my money, DCC droppers are far easier to wire in than DC isolating sections and switches but it just comes down to personal preference and what an individual is happiest with.

2 hours ago, spamcan61 said:

Hornby have done what nobody else has IMHO, they've made BT chips a darned sight cheaper (pretty much half the price of a Blunami) , .........

 

The pricing is very competitive and certainly a lot cheaper than the SoundTraxx Blunami, even if the sound quality isn't as good

(Note: Blunami is a Tsunami decoder with the added Bluetooth capability. Tsumami sound quality is very good)

 

Early suggestions on here, are that the sound quality is much better than TTS, but short of that from Zimo or LokSound.

What about motor control?

 

If trying to gauge value for money, the added cost of HM7000 decoders, over decent quality budget decoders (£20 - £25), works out roughly as....

£15 - £20 extra for Bluetooth capability (depending on the connector type), plus another.....

£25 extra for the TXS sound.
